**Q: We're moving our cron jobs into Loomwheel — what changes for security review?**

Mostly good news. Loomwheel workflows run with scoped service identities instead of the shared cron box, so the blast radius shrinks a lot. Schedules are versioned and audited, and retries are explicit rather than "hope it fires again tomorrow." The one legacy wrinkle: the migration tool's sealed state bundle still needs a recovery passphrase, which for review purposes is recorded directly below.

strongbox words: raldor-eliir-lamael

## TideBoard Widget — Release Fragment

Scope: tide-table widget shipped to Marlow Cove kiosk fleet.

Steps:
1. Tag release in Driftline CI.
2. Run packager; confirm checksum matches manifest.
3. Support: do not hand out builds from local machines.
4. Push to kiosk channel only after smoke test on the Harwick staging unit.

Signed bundles are mandatory. The packager will prompt once; supply the deploy key shown below.

deploy key for kahof-kadup: bky19_YDnVAD7xLc2m2mMUEyR

Handover: Quillfoot cold starts. The pre-warm pinger covers checkout handlers only; everything under Lumenbatch still cold-starts at ~4s because the init pulls the full locale bundle. Trim it before adding regions. Don't bump memory again — we tried, marginal gains. Full timing traces and the warmup schedule live on the internal page here:

operations page: https://confluence.lumicsys.internal/projects/display/projects/display

Subject: DR drill Thursday — ChipSweep readers

Hi support folks,

Quick heads up: Thursday we're running a disaster-recovery drill on the ChipSweep timing-chip readers. We'll simulate a finish-line reader dying mid-race and fail over to the backup unit. If the backup prompts you to unlock its config store, don't panic — just use the recovery passphrase noted below.

recovery phrase for fajeg-kawep: druix-gorius-briax-ulaeth-fraox-lammir-pelox-jormir-pelwyn-julir

Handover for the Profilari shard migration, written with plugin authors in mind. We moved the user-profile store from a single Corven instance to eight hash-ranged shards; plugins must route reads through the shard resolver, never directly. Rebalancing runs nightly. The resolver expects the configuration values shown immediately below.

service settings:
FRAMIR_LOG_LEVEL=debug
FRAMIR_METRICS_HOST=metrics.framir.tolvaqcorp.corp
FRAMIR_POOL_SIZE=16